تصویری: آرایه چند بعدی در سی شارپ چیست؟
2024 نویسنده: Lynn Donovan | [email protected]. آخرین اصلاح شده: 2023-12-15 23:46
آ آرایه چند بعدی هست یک آرایه با بیش از یک سطح یا بعد. به عنوان مثال، الف آرایه دو بعدی ، یا آرایه دو بعدی ، هست یک آرایه از آرایه ها ، به این معنی که ماتریسی از سطرها و ستون ها است (یک جدول را در نظر بگیرید). دو حلقه for برای آرایه دو بعدی : یک حلقه برای سطرها، دیگری برای ستون ها.
علاوه بر این، آرایه چند بعدی در سی شارپ چیست؟
آرایه های چند بعدی سی شارپ را آرایه چند بعدی به عنوان مستطیل نیز شناخته می شود آرایه ها در سی شارپ . میتونه باشه دو بعدی یا سه بعدی داده ها به صورت جدولی (ردیف *ستون) ذخیره می شوند که به عنوان ماتریس نیز شناخته می شود. خلق كردن آرایه چند بعدی ، باید از کاما در داخل پرانتزهای مربع استفاده کنیم.
به طور مشابه، استفاده از آرایه چند بعدی چیست؟ آرایه های چند بعدی هستند استفاده شده برای ذخیره اطلاعات به شکل ماتریسی -- به عنوان مثال. جدول زمانی راه آهن، برنامه را نمی توان به صورت تک بعدی تعیین کرد آرایه .شاید بخواهید استفاده کنید یک 3 بعدی آرایه برای ذخیره ارتفاع، عرض و طول هر اتاق در هر طبقه از یک ساختمان.
با در نظر گرفتن این موضوع، آرایه چند بعدی چیست؟
آ آرایه چند بعدی در MATLAB® یک آرایه با بیش از دو بعد در یک ماتریس، دو بعد با سطر و ستون نشان داده می شود. آرایه های چند بعدی توسعه ای از ماتریس های دو بعدی هستند و از زیرنویس های اضافی برای نمایه سازی استفاده می کنند. یک 3 بعدی آرایه برای مثال، از سه زیرنویس استفاده می کند.
آرایه دو بعدی چیست؟
دو - آرایه های بعدی . آ آرایه دو بعدی دارای نوعی مانند int یا String، با دو جفت براکت مربع عناصر الف آرایه دو بعدی ردیف ها و ستون ها و عملگر جدید برای مرتب شده اند آرایه های دو بعدی هم تعداد سطرها و هم تعداد ستون ها را مشخص می کند.
توصیه شده:
آرایه های دو بعدی چگونه در حافظه ذخیره می شوند؟
یک آرایه دوبعدی یکی پس از دیگری در حافظه کامپیوتر ذخیره می شود. اگر هر مقدار داده آرایه به B بایت حافظه نیاز دارد، و اگر آرایه دارای ستون های C باشد، مکان حافظه عنصری مانند score[m][n] (m*c+n)*B از آدرس است. از اولین بایت
تفاوت بین آرایه شبکه پین و آرایه شبکه زمینی چیست؟
جدا از این که اولی به Pin GridArray و دومی به Land Grid Array اشاره دارد، تفاوت چیست؟ در مورد PGA، CPU خود پینها را نگه میدارد - که به طرز جالبی میتواند کمتر از تعداد سوراخهای سوکت باشد - در حالی که LGA، پینها بخشی از سوکت روی مادربرد هستند
آرایه چیست آیا می توانیم رشته و عدد صحیح را با هم در یک آرایه ذخیره کنیم؟
آرایه ها می توانند حاوی هر نوع مقدار عنصر باشند (انواع اولیه یا اشیاء)، اما شما نمی توانید انواع مختلف را در یک آرایه واحد ذخیره کنید. شما می توانید آرایه ای از اعداد صحیح یا آرایه ای از رشته ها یا آرایه ای از آرایه ها داشته باشید، اما نمی توانید آرایه ای داشته باشید که مثلاً شامل رشته ها و اعداد صحیح باشد
آیا آرایه های 2 بعدی به هم پیوسته اند؟
در زبان C، آرایه دو بعدی به عنوان آرایه یک بعدی از ردیف ها در نظر گرفته می شود که خود آرایه های یک بعدی هستند. بنابراین، یک آرایه دو بعدی از اعداد صحیح، AA[][]، به عنوان دنباله ای از عناصر به هم پیوسته ذخیره می شود که هر کدام یک آرایه یک بعدی هستند
آیا نقشه آرایه آرایه جدیدی را برمی گرداند؟
به سادگی یک تابع ارائه شده را روی هر عنصر در آرایه شما فراخوانی می کند. این فراخوان مجاز است آرایه فراخوان را تغییر دهد. در همین حال، متد map() یک تابع ارائه شده را روی هر عنصر آرایه فراخوانی می کند. تفاوت این است که map() از مقادیر بازگشتی استفاده می کند و در واقع یک آرایه جدید با همان اندازه را برمی گرداند